I'm having trouble deciding on a starter Pokemon. Mijumaru's final evo has nice attacking stats and decent speed, but has an awful movepool. Pokabu's final evo has really good attacking stats and a great movepool, but poor speed and his only decent physical fire move has recoil which sucks alongside Wild Bolt. So I'm not sure which to choose. Any reasons to sway me to one side?

Pokabu is an awesome choice. He may be slow, but so is the Mijumaru line. Pokabu also has more raw power and Nitro Charge fixes the speed issue. After it evolves, you can get Hammer Arm via move tutor and it will really shine.

His Sp. Atk is good, so you can run Flamethrower on it with no problem, and maybe even Boiling Water for coverage. Head Smash and Wild Volt give him even more coverage. The recoil damage isn't that bad, specially if you're a hyper Potion whore like me.

Emboar is my strongest Pokemon by far, in terms of raw power. I highly recommend him.
